如何实现javalsitsort排序倒叙

作为一名经验丰富的开发者,我将会教你如何在Java中实现对数组进行倒序排序。首先,我会列出整个流程的步骤,并附上每个步骤需要执行的代码和注释以帮助你更好地理解和实践。

流程步骤

journey
    title 教学流程
    section 理解需求
    section 编写代码
    section 测试代码
    section 完善代码

理解需求

在实现javalsitsort排序倒叙之前,首先要明确需求:即对一个Java列表进行倒序排序。

编写代码

接下来,让我们开始编写代码来实现这个功能。首先,我们需要创建一个Java列表并填充一些元素:

List<Integer> list = new ArrayList<>();
list.add(5);
list.add(2);
list.add(8);
list.add(1);

然后,我们可以使用Collections类中的sort方法来对列表进行排序,但是在这里我们需要传入一个自定义的Comparator来实现倒序排序:

Collections.sort(list, Collections.reverseOrder());

测试代码

接下来,我们需要测试代码是否正确地实现了对列表的倒序排序。我们可以通过简单地打印列表来检查:

System.out.println(list);

完善代码

最后,我们可以完善代码,添加异常处理和注释以提高代码的可读性和健壮性。

try {
    Collections.sort(list, Collections.reverseOrder());
    System.out.println(list);
} catch (Exception e) {
    System.out.println("排序出现异常:" + e.getMessage());
}

关系图

erDiagram
    List ||--o| Integer : 包含
    Integer ||--|| Collections : 使用

通过以上步骤,你已经学会了如何在Java中实现对列表进行倒序排序。希望这篇文章能帮助你更好地理解和应用这个功能。如果有任何问题,欢迎随时向我提问。祝你编程顺利!